Never was a dribbler until after my implant. Now even close to 2 years out there is always a drop or two no matter how much I shake, milk or squeeze it. I have been sitting to pee since the implant, and dab with tissue every time. It's that or spray the seat, floor, etc. Stand up and a few seconds later, drip.
At a urinal I'm ok but all the shaking and squeezing to get those last few drops out probably make some guys think I'm masturbating. :D

Old guy, I assume you know about the "magic button" under your junk!? I was the same 30 years ago and a Dr said you need the magic button - I thought WTF ? So-- under your balls back a bit towards your ass try to find "the spot" and with your index (or strong finger) push the spot and watch the last bit of your pee shoot out. be carful where you are aiming! I've messed up many of toilet seats, Lol.
